GNU/Linux >> Linux の 問題 >  >> Linux

tmux:シェルコマンドを起動するためにキーをバインドする方法は?

この質問に対する正解は、bind-key を使用することです。 、例:

tmux bind-key "$KEY" run-shell "/path/to/script.sh"

ここで KEY=C


C-b c には既に標準バインディングがあり、そのままにしておくのが賢明かもしれません。 C-b C など、別の文字を選択する ~/.tmux.conf でバインディングをセットアップできます ファイルは次のとおりです:

bind C send-keys -t.- 'mvn install' Enter

-t.- 「もう一方のペイン」を意味します。 Enter その名前のキー、つまりコマンドの最後の改行を表します。


Linux
  1. コマンドの出力をシェル変数に割り当てる方法は?

  2. Linux で ssh-keygen コマンドを使用する方法

  3. シェル - コマンドのディレクトリを見つける方法は?

  1. Linux でシェル エイリアスを使用する方法

  2. シェル コマンドを使用して mysql データベースを削除する方法

  3. コマンドをシェルスクリプトの変数に格納する方法は?

  1. PHPからシェルコマンドが存在するかどうかを確認する方法

  2. adbシェルでsuコマンドを使用するには?

  3. シェルから Vim コマンドを実行するには?